Ruggedizing COTS Systems for Extreme Military Environments START DATE:8/3/2021 START TIME:2:00 PM EDT DURATION:60 MINUTES ABSTRACT: Designers of commercial off-the-shelf (COTS) electronics systems take the best of commercial technology such as processors and FPGAs and enable them to work in extreme military environments. This transformation often means ruggedization to protect the state-of-the art integrated circuit and RF components and thermal-management solutions to mitigate the extreme heat modern processors generate while operating. Thanks to increased int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ance (ISR) demands on performance and reduced size, weight, and power (SWaP) requirements for designs, ruggedization has become a complex challenge. In this webcast, industry experts detail the challenges involved in ruggedizing COTS systems for military applications and the methods designers can use to overcome them.
